What Is Vitamin B12?
Vitamin B12, also known as cobalamin due to its cobalt content, is a water-soluble vitamin essential for nerve and blood cell health. You have to get it from your diet or supplements because your body is unable to generate it. While excess B12 is excreted in urine, your liver can store enough vitamin B12 to last for several years, which is why deficiency can take years to manifest. This delayed development can make it difficult for people to connect their symptoms with low vitamin B12 levels.

1. Bone and Red Blood Cell Health
Your body needs B12 to produce healthy red blood cells, white blood cells, and platelets. Every day, about 1% of your oldest red blood cells are replaced; this process requires B12 and folate (vitamin B9). Without them, DNA synthesis falters, causing immature red blood cells to die and leading to anemia[1]. This condition is commonly known as megaloblastic anemia and can cause fatigue, weakness, and shortness of breath.
Healthy red blood cells are responsible for carrying oxygen throughout the body. When B12 levels become too low, oxygen delivery may be affected, contributing to some of the most common low vitamin B12 symptoms, including tiredness and dizziness. Some research links B vitamins to a lower risk of osteoporosis and hip fractures, but there is no evidence that B12 supplements prevent these bone issues.
2. Vision Protection
A rare but serious consequence of severe deficiency is optic neuropathy, where the optic nerve becomes damaged. This can cause gradual vision loss and blind spots. However, this affects less than 1% of people with B12 deficiency. Although rare, vision changes should always be discussed with a healthcare professional, especially if they occur alongside other severe B12 deficiency symptoms.
3. Mood and Memory Support
Studies show a link between low B12 levels and depression, though increasing B12 has not been proven to ease symptoms in people who do not have a deficiency. Screening for deficiency may help delay or prevent certain neurological and psychological complications. Deficiency is also associated with cognitive problems and memory issues, potentially playing a role in conditions involving cognitive decline.
One study found [2] B12 supplementation improved cognitive symptoms in people with mild impairment and low levels, but other research has not confirmed this benefit, indicating more study is needed.

5. Hair, Skin, and Nails
Severe deficiency can lead to skin issues like hyperpigmentation, vitiligo, mouth ulcers, eczema, and acne. Interestingly, excessively high B12 levels can also cause some skin problems. Deficiency is linked to hair loss, though supplements are not proven to regrow hair in people without a confirmed deficiency. Nails may turn brown-gray or bluish, which typically resolves with treatment. No evidence suggests B12 strengthens nails in people with normal levels.

3. The Four Stages of B12 Deficiency
B12 deficiency can progress through several stages.
Stage I: Low Serum Level
Low B12 is detected in the blood, but there may be no noticeable symptoms.
Stage II: Low Cell Store
B12 levels within body cells begin to decline, reducing the body’s stored supply.
Stage III: Biochemical Deficiency
Homocysteine and methylmalonic acid levels become elevated. DNA synthesis may be affected, potentially leading to neurological and psychological symptoms such as confusion and mood swings.
Stage IV: Clinically Evident Deficiency
This stage may involve macrocytic anemia, where red blood cells become unusually large and dysfunctional.
Symptoms may include:
-
- Fatigue
- Weakness
- Shortness of breath
- Neurological problems
- Tingling sensations
- Difficulty walking
Causes of B12 Deficiency
Several factors can lead to a vitamin B12 deficiency. The most common causes involve inadequate dietary intake or problems with absorption.
1. Dietary Causes: Vegan and Vegetarian Diets
Since natural B12 is found primarily in animal products, those following strict vegan diets without adequate fortified foods or supplements are at higher risk. Vegetarians may also be at risk if their intake of eggs and dairy products is limited. People following plant-based diets should pay particular attention to their B12 intake and consider fortified foods or supplements when necessary.
2. Absorption Issues and Autoimmune Conditions
Some people consume enough B12 but cannot absorb it properly. Autoimmune diseases like pernicious anemia can interfere with the production of intrinsic factor, a protein necessary for B12 absorption. Atrophic gastritis, which involves thinning of the stomach lining, can also reduce the body’s ability to absorb vitamin B12. Other immune disorders like Graves’ disease or lupus are also linked to an increased risk of deficiency.
3. Medication Interference
Certain medications can hinder B12 absorption.
These include:
-
- Proton pump inhibitors such as omeprazole and esomeprazole
- H2 blockers such as famotidine
- Some diabetes medications
- Certain medications used for gout
- Some chemotherapy drugs
- Long-term use of certain medications may increase the risk of developing low vitamin B12 symptoms.

How Is Vitamin B12 Deficiency Diagnosed?
A healthcare professional can diagnose B12 deficiency using blood tests. Testing may include:
-
- Serum vitamin B12 levels
- Complete blood count (CBC)
- Methylmalonic acid testing
- Homocysteine testing
A complete blood count can help identify macrocytic anemia, while additional tests may help detect deficiency that is not immediately obvious. Safety and Side Effects
B12 is generally considered safe, even at high doses, as excess amounts are excreted through urine. One study used doses as high as 2,000 micrograms with no significant side effects. However, very high doses, particularly from injections, have been associated with rare side effects such as:
-
- Acne
- Rosacea
- Heart palpitations
- Skin reactions
A 2020 study found a higher death rate among people with the highest B12 levels, though the reason remains unclear. It is important to remember that extremely high B12 levels in blood tests may sometimes be associated with underlying medical conditions rather than simply high supplement intake.
Always discuss unusually high or low B12 results with a healthcare professional.

1. Recommended Daily Intake
Average daily amounts, measured in micrograms (mcg), vary by age and life stage:
-
- Infants up to 6 months: 0.4 mcg
- Babies 7–12 months: 0.5 mcg
- Children 1–3 years: 0.9 mcg
- Children 4–8 years: 1.2 mcg
- Children 9–13 years: 1.8 mcg
- Teens 14–18 years: 2.4 mcg
- Adults (19+ years): 2.4 mcg
- Pregnant individuals: 2.6 mcg
- Breastfeeding individuals: 2.8 mcg
These recommendations represent the amount needed to support normal body function and prevent deficiency in healthy individuals.

B12 Supplements
Vitamin B12 supplements are available in several forms, including:
-
- Tablets
- Capsules
- Sublingual tablets
- Liquid supplements
- Nasal sprays
They are often included as part of B-complex vitamins or multivitamins.
Supplement doses can be relatively high, such as 500 mcg or 1,000 mcg, but the body absorbs only a limited amount. For some people with mild dietary deficiency, oral B12 supplements can be an effective treatment option. However, treatment needs may vary depending on the underlying cause. Supplements do not require stomach acid for absorption but generally depend on intrinsic factor for normal absorption. If you lack intrinsic factor, such as in pernicious anemia, standard supplement absorption may be limited and injections or medically supervised high-dose therapy may be necessary.
B12 Injections
B12 injections are often used for severe deficiency, anemia, or absorption problems. A common treatment approach may involve frequent injections initially until symptoms improve, followed by supplements or less frequent maintenance injections. For chronic conditions such as pernicious anemia, long-term treatment may be necessary. Some people may require injections every few months depending on their medical condition and healthcare provider’s recommendations. Injections are typically administered into a muscle, often in the upper arm, thigh, or another appropriate site.
Minor side effects can occur. Seek medical help for symptoms such as:
-
- Ankle swelling
- Severe allergic reactions
- Difficulty breathing
- Severe skin reactions
B12 injections do not boost energy or promote weight loss in people with normal B12 levels.

Special Consideration: Pregnancy
Vitamin B12 is essential for fetal brain and spinal development. Pregnant and breastfeeding individuals require slightly higher amounts of B12 compared with other adults. Pregnant or breastfeeding individuals following vegan or vegetarian diets should ensure adequate intake through diet, fortified foods, or supplements. Severe deficiency during pregnancy may affect both maternal health and fetal development. Healthcare professionals can help determine the appropriate supplementation strategy during pregnancy.
